PHP驱动大数据:实时处理的高效赋能之道
|
在大数据时代,实时处理能力已成为企业竞争力的核心要素之一。PHP作为一种成熟、灵活的服务器端脚本语言,凭借其高效的开发特性和丰富的扩展生态,正逐步成为大数据实时处理领域的重要工具。其优势不仅体现在快速原型开发上,更在于通过与现代技术栈的深度融合,实现了对海量数据的高效处理与价值挖掘。
2026AI模拟图,仅供参考 PHP的轻量级架构和事件驱动模型使其在实时数据处理中表现突出。通过结合Swoole等高性能扩展,PHP能够突破传统同步阻塞模式的限制,实现异步非阻塞通信。这种架构显著降低了I/O操作对CPU的占用,使得单台服务器即可支撑数万级并发连接。例如,在实时日志分析场景中,PHP+Swoole组合可实现每秒百万级日志条目的实时采集与聚合,延迟控制在毫秒级别,满足金融风控、用户行为分析等高时效性需求。 在数据处理环节,PHP通过与消息队列系统的协同工作,构建起高效的实时处理管道。RabbitMQ、Kafka等消息中间件可作为数据缓冲层,将突发流量均匀分配到处理节点。PHP应用通过消费者组模式并行消费消息,结合内存计算技术(如Redis)实现快速数据过滤与转换。某电商平台利用此架构,将订单处理延迟从秒级压缩至200毫秒内,同时支持每秒3000+订单的实时状态更新,显著提升了用户购物体验。 PHP生态中的数据处理扩展进一步强化了其实时分析能力。ReactPHP提供的协程支持使开发者能用同步代码编写异步逻辑,简化开发流程的同时保持高性能。PHP-ML等机器学习扩展的集成,使得实时特征计算与模型推理成为可能。某物联网平台通过PHP实现的实时设备状态监测系统,能够每5秒完成一次全国范围内百万设备的数据采集、异常检测与告警推送,准确率达到99.2%。 在工程化实践方面,PHP的模块化设计支持快速迭代与水平扩展。通过Docker容器化部署和Kubernetes编排,实时处理集群可实现动态扩缩容,轻松应对流量高峰。某金融科技公司采用微服务架构,将PHP实时处理模块拆分为独立服务,配合Prometheus监控与Grafana可视化,构建起可观测性极强的实时风控系统,日均处理交易数据超10亿条,误报率低于0.01%。 从开发效率到运行性能,从数据处理到智能决策,PHP正通过技术创新重新定义大数据实时处理的可能性。其独特的中间件兼容性与快速开发能力,使得企业能够以更低成本构建高弹性的实时数据处理系统,在数字化转型浪潮中占据先机。随着PHP8.x版本JIT编译器的成熟与Swoole4.0+的完善,这种赋能效应将持续放大,为大数据实时应用开辟更广阔的空间。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

